New Orbi 370 Router

Hi.  i just hooked up my new Orbi 370 dual band Wifi 7 Mesh router with 1 satellite.  Before this I was using an Orbi RB50 Wifi 5 Mesh router with 1 satellite.  After setting up the new router, I'm testing the same wifi speeds as I was getting with my old router.  I was expecting a little bit a jump in speed.  Am I wrong to expect this?  Can anyone speak to this?  I have 1 GB fiber internet coming in.  The speed of the router is testing in the mid-900mb range.  However, my wifi download speed is testing around 400mb and about 650 upload speed. I tested it 3 times after getting everything hooked up. I live in a one-story 1800 sq ft ranch house with a finished basement that is also 1800 sq ft. My base station is in the middle of the main floor and my satellite is in the middle of the basement. This setup was by far the best setup with my old router system.     No.  My experience is that ISP speed can change over time as the aggregate load from their subscribers changes.

     

    The device being used to measure speed over WiFi is a critical piece of information.  While WiFi7 offers higher potential speed over WiFi6 and WiFi5, only a device capable of WiFi7 can take advantage of it.  Also, speed over WiFi is affected by distance from the WiFi access point.

    What are the ethernet connected speeds seen? 

    What brand and model wireless device are you speed testing with? 
    Be sure it's connected to the RBR for best results. Can turn OFF the RBS temporarily while testing. 

    Be sure to speed test using Orbi app, then Ooklas installable speed test app.

     

    What Firmware version is currently loaded?
    What is the Mfr and model# of the Internet Service Providers modem/ONT the NG router is connected too? 
    Be sure your using a good quality LAN cable between the modem and router. CAT6A STP is recommended.
